    Exploring History and Culture: Why Berlin is a Top Destination for Students

    11 September 20245 Mins Read
    WhatsApp Facebook Twitter Threads Copy Link Email
    Share
    Facebook Twitter WhatsApp Threads Copy Link Email

    Berlin, Germany’s vibrant capital, is a city where history and culture intersect, making it an ideal destination for students. With its rich past, thriving arts scene, and reputation as a centre for political, cultural, and academic discourse, Berlin offers endless learning opportunities for young minds. Berlin student trips provide an immersive educational experience, allowing students to explore historical landmarks, engage with cultural exhibits, and reflect on the city’s role in shaping modern Europe.

    A Deep Dive into History

    Berlin’s complex history is one of its greatest attractions for students, particularly those studying history, politics, and international relations. From the rise and fall of the Nazi regime to the Cold War and the eventual reunification of Germany, Berlin has been at the centre of many pivotal moments in European and global history.

    Key historical sites include the Berlin Wall, a symbol of division during the Cold War, and the East Side Gallery, which displays murals reflecting hope, unity, and peace. Visiting these sites allows students to learn about the struggles of those who lived through the divide and the eventual fall of the Wall in 1989.

    Other significant historical landmarks include Checkpoint Charlie, the famous crossing point between East and West Berlin, and the Topography of Terror, a museum that documents the horrors of the Nazi regime. Through these visits, students can gain a deeper understanding of the impact of dictatorship, division, and the struggle for freedom, bringing classroom history lessons to life.

    Cultural Richness and Diversity

    Berlin is renowned for its diverse cultural landscape. From contemporary art galleries to classical music performances, the city offers a wealth of cultural experiences that appeal to students of all disciplines. The Museum Island,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, houses some of the most important museums in the world, including the Pergamon Museum, the Altes Museum, and the Neues Museum. These institutions boast vast collections of ancient art and archaeological treasures, providing valuable insights into human history and culture.

    For students of art and architecture, Berlin offers a fascinating mix of styles, from the neoclassical Brandenburg Gate to the modernist Bauhaus Archive. A visit to the Jewish Museum Berlin offers students a moving reflection on Jewish life in Germany, both past and present, while the Berlin Philharmonic allows them to experience world-class music in one of the most famous concert halls in Europe.

    The city’s commitment to contemporary culture is evident in its thriving street art scene and modern galleries, making it an exciting destination for those interested in modern art and design.

    An Immersive Political Education

    Berlin’s role as a political hub makes it a must-visit for students studying government, international relations, and law. The Reichstag Building, home to the German Bundestag (parliament), offers students a unique opportunity to learn about Germany’s parliamentary system and political processes. A visit to the Dome of the Reichstag provides stunning views of the city, as well as insight into the architectural significance and political symbolism of the building.

    For those interested in Cold War politics, a visit to the Stasi Museum, housed in the former East German secret police headquarters, offers a chilling look at the surveillance tactics used during this era. Students can learn about the impact of political oppression and reflect on the lessons of Berlin’s divided past.

    Berlin also hosts numerous political conferences and events, making it an exciting destination for students to engage with current global issues and connect with international experts.

    Learning Through Memorials

    Berlin is a city that honours its past through powerful and thought-provoking memorials. The Memorial to the Murdered Jews of Europe (Holocaust Memorial) is one of the most striking examples. The abstract design of the memorial’s 2,711 concrete slabs invites students to reflect on the atrocities of the Holocaust in a personal and contemplative way. Nearby, the Jewish Museum adds further depth to this topic with exhibits that explore Jewish life in Germany before, during, and after the Holocaust.

    The Sachsenhausen Concentration Camp, located just outside of Berlin, provides students with a sobering and educational experience, offering insight into the grim realities of life in a concentration camp during World War II. Visiting these memorials encourages students to engage in critical discussions about history, morality, and human rights.

    Inspiration for Innovation and Creativity

    Berlin’s dynamic and forward-thinking atmosphere fosters innovation and creativity, making it an inspiring destination for students pursuing careers in technology, business, and the arts. The city is known for its tech startups, creative industries, and progressive outlook, offering a wealth of learning opportunities for entrepreneurial-minded students.

    Berlin’s numerous coworking spaces, tech incubators, and innovation hubs offer students a chance to connect with professionals and explore future career paths. For business and economics students, Berlin provides valuable insights into Germany’s role as an economic powerhouse and leader in innovation.

    With its rich history, vibrant cultural scene, and central role in European politics, Berlin is a top destination for educational trips. Berlin student trips offer an unparalleled opportunity for students to immerse themselves in a city that has shaped, and continues to shape, world events. From historical landmarks to cutting-edge cultural experiences, Berlin provides students with a comprehensive and enriching learning experience, making it the perfect city for fostering curiosity, knowledge, and global awareness.
